Webb5 nov. 2024 · His poem “The Road not Taken,” published in 1916, is one of his masterpieces, and it describes the nature of choices one makes in life. The poem compares a person’s life choices with two diverging roads in the woods and explains how choosing the road less traveled makes a difference. Webb11 feb. 2024 · Some of the main themes of The Road Not Taken are choice, journey of life, desires, uncertainty, indecision, ambiguity, and over-thinking. In this poem, the poet has to make a choice between two decisions and he is uncertain which one is better. Webb27 maj 2016 · Robert Frost wrote “ The Road Not Taken ” as a joke for a friend, the poet Edward Thomas. When they went walking together, Thomas was chronically indecisive about which road they ought to take and—in retrospect—often lamented that they should, in fact, have taken the other one.
